MS adhesive - polyurethane MS assembly sealant encyclopedia knowledge
Polyurethane MS assembly sealant is a single component polyurethane sealant based on moisture curing PU prepolymer. It is a special sealant suitable for sealing car windshields and bodies. It has outstanding shock absorption function, outstanding elongation and outstanding resilience. It is suitable for various porous and non porous materials. It is a high-performance universal elastic sealant.

& nbsp; & nbsp; Application field of polyurethane MS prefabricated sealant
In industries such as passenger cars, construction vehicles, and electric sedans, it is used to fill and seal gaps between glass and sheet metal, as well as between sheet metal and sheet metal< br />
& nbsp; & nbsp; Application skills of polyurethane MS assembly sealant
& nbsp; & nbsp; It is necessary to clean, dry, and free of grease before bonding< br />
& nbsp; & nbsp; Base materials that may leak oil are not suitable for direct application of sealant< br />
& nbsp; & nbsp; For rusted or corroded metal surfaces (such as aluminum oxide, copper and iron oxide rust surfaces), to ensure adhesion, it is necessary to wipe off the rust floating on the surface before applying glue< br />
& nbsp; & nbsp; Due to differences in construction environment, construction methods, and materials, pre testing is required before using polyurethane MS prefabricated sealant to ensure bonding function< br />
The optimal coating temperature is 15-40 ℃. When the ambient temperature is low, the resistance to extrusion increases, so glue can be used after heating.
